Halaman 14 - I have often thought of it as one of the most barbarous customs in the world, considering us as a civilized and a Christian country, that we deny the advantages of learning to women. We reproach the sex every day with folly and impertinence, while I am confident, had they the advantages of education equal to us, they would be guilty of less than ourselves.

Halaman 20 - They should be brought to read books, and especially history, and so to read as to make them understand the world, and be able to know and judge of things when they hear of them. To such whose genius would lead them to it I would deny no sort of learning ; but the chief thing in general is to cultivate the understandings of the sex, that they may be capable of all sorts of conversation ; that their parts and judgments being improved, they may be as profitable in their conversation as they are pleasant.
